Cináed mac Mugróin

Cináed mac Mugróin (died 829) was a king of the Uí Failge, a Laigin people of County Offaly, Ireland.

He was the son of Mugrón mac Flainn (died 782), a previous king.

[2] Nothing is recorded of his reign in the annals other than his death date.

[3] His descendants were known as Clann Cináeda.

[4] His son Niall mac Cináeda (died 849) was a King of the Uí Failge.
